3. Rajasthani Cultural Performances

As the sun sets and the desert cools down, the camps come alive with cultural performances that showcase the rich heritage of Rajasthan. Many Desert Camps in Jaisalmer organize evening entertainment that includes folk music, Kalbeliya dance (also known as the "snake dance"), puppet shows, and even fire performances. These shows are usually held in a central courtyard and can be enjoyed with a warm cup of masala chai or around a bonfire. 5. Traditional Rajasthani Cuisine

Your desert adventure would be incomplete without tasting the authentic flavors of Rajasthani cuisine. Meals at a Desert Camp in Jaisalmer typically include local delicacies such as dal baati churma, ker sangri, gatte ki sabzi, and freshly baked bajra roti. Food is usually served buffet-style in an open-air dining area or inside a beautifully decorated tent. 6. Visiting Nearby Villages

A visit to nearby desert villages gives you a closer look at the traditional lifestyle of Rajasthan’s rural communities. Many desert camps organize short excursions to places like Kuldhara (the abandoned village with a haunting past) or Khuri and Sam villages, where you can interact with locals, visit mud houses, and learn about their crafts and traditions. It’s a great way to understand the daily life and challenges faced by those who call the desert their home.
